The Real Jason Duncan Podcast is a weekly podcast for entrepreneurs, business owners, and founders who suspect that most of what they were taught about business, money, and life isn't actually true. Every episode centers on one question: what did you use to believe that turned out to be completely wrong? Host Jason Duncan has spent years helping business owners stop being prisoners to their own companies – building toward financial freedom, a real exit strategy, and the shift from owner-operator to true owner-investor.
